
Let’s be honest, if you ask one hundred people who have heard of Rovio what they make, I would be willing to bet that virtually all of them would say Angry Birds and there is nothing wrong with this. Rovio has made a name for itself because of the incredible success that it has enjoyed with Angry Birds.
In fact, the company has tried to take full advantage of the success of this simple game by licensing it in a variety of different ways. If there’s a public holiday coming up, there’s a good chance you might just see a new version of Angry Birds. We’ve also seen a new clothing line, plush toys and an unofficial theme park crop up. The birds are even going into space with Angry Birds Space coming out on March 22nd.
With all of the success that Angry Birds has had, you may wonder why Rovio would like to branch out into other directions, but that’s exactly what the company is doing. I guess you can say that they don’t want to keep all of their eggs in one basket. In a recent interview that Rovio’s CEO Mikael Hed gave to All Things Digital, Hed did confirm that there is a new game project on the horizon for the company. Although he didn’t provide any details beyond this teaser, there is now public interest brewing as to what exactly this new game will be. He did say that we should be hearing the game title in a few months and of course, once the game is released, naturally, the comparisons to Angry Birds will begin.
